Sierra de Toloño Rioja Rosado 2025 (750ml) Cucamonga ValleyHigh up in the foothills of the Sierra de Toloo, in Rioja Alavesa, Sandra Bravo works in some of the oldest, and highest altitude vineyards in Rioja, growing Garnacha, Tempranillo, Viura and some Graciano. In her small winery in Villabuena de lava, where she works with steel, anforas, and old wood, this young winemaker translates the mountainous landscape into pure and expressive wines.
